Game Introduction

Chill Math Division is a free online puzzle game that turns division practice into a relaxing discovery experience. A charming winter scene is hidden beneath a grid of tiles, each showing a division expression. Your task is to solve each problem by dragging the correct number bauble onto the matching tile. Every correct answer flips the tile to reveal a piece of the hidden picture. The game provides a stress-free environment with no timers or pressure, making it ideal for children, students, or anyone who wants to sharpen their division skills while enjoying a peaceful activity. As you progress, the full winter image gradually comes to life, rewarding your effort with a sense of accomplishment.

How to Play

To play, look at the division expression on any tile. Find the number bauble with the correct answer from the options below the grid. Click and drag the bauble onto the tile. If your answer is correct, the tile flips to show a part of the hidden winter scene. Continue solving all the division problems in the grid to uncover the entire picture.
